Injury Prevention and Proper Form Training
Female trainers excel at identifying the movement patterns and biomechanical concerns affecting women, including knee valgus during squats, shoulder impingement from desk work, and hip instability from sitting. Early correction of these issues avoids injuries that might interrupt your training or lead to chronic pain. This focus on proper movement means you get stronger in a safe and sustainable way.
Proper form training extends beyond injury prevention—it ensures you activate the right muscles so your workouts produce real results. Female trainers are skilled at making adjustments and building awareness of how your body should feel throughout each exercise. This technical expertise leads to faster progress with reduced risk, while establishing a lasting foundation of strength and body awareness.

Navigating Unique Needs: Pregnancy, Postpartum, and Menopause
Trainers with expertise in pregnancy and postpartum fitness know how to keep you moving safely through these transformative life changes. They know which exercises are safe throughout pregnancy, how to adjust intensity appropriately, and what the postpartum recovery timeline actually looks like. This expertise means you can preserve your fitness and mental health during these periods rather than losing all your progress.
Trainers who have experience with menopause transitions recognize how changing hormones impact your energy, recovery, bone density, and metabolic rate. They can adapt your training to address these changes—boosting strength work to protect bone health, adjusting intensity to match your energy levels, and helping you feel strong and capable during a time when many women feel discouraged. This personalized support makes a real difference in how you experience these life stages.
Finding the Right Women's Personal Trainer for Your Goals
When choosing a female personal trainer, look for credentials and experience that are specific relevant to your goals. Inquire into their background, specializations, and track record with clients pursuing similar aims. A trainer certified through reputable organizations like NASM, ACE, or ISSA has met evidence-based standards. Beyond credentials, consider whether their communication style connects with you and if they invest time in grasping your particular circumstances.
The right female trainer will conduct a thorough assessment, ask about your medical history and any injuries, and be willing to modify exercises for your current fitness level. They ought to articulate their program design and help you comprehend the reasoning behind specific exercises.
